Question what's the difference between guild wars and guild wars factions

some of my friends play the guild wars, and me too. but i find there a guild wars factions on mmorpg. what's the difference between them

hmm, at first glance an easy question; that is until you go to answer it.

Guild Wars of course was the first in the series and was later rebadged Guild Wars: Prophecies. It features the continent of Tyria with 6 available professions being Warrior, Ranger, Elementalist, Mesmer, Necromancer and Monk.

The world is quite large and fights are generally with small mobs that you'll encounter periodically while moving throughout the zone.

With Guild Wars: Factions a new stand alone and additional chapter has been released. As a stand alone product people new to the Guild Wars franchise have the opportunity to play as Ritualists or Assassins and their play is in the land of Cantha.

For those who own both Guild Wars games they can add factions to their existing prophecies account which allows Tyrian characters to travel to cantha and vice-versa.

Personally I've found this to be quite interesting as I take those characters that I've come to love through the new content as well as creating new characters. With both games also a new character of any available type can be made, so the possibilities have expanded there.

There are also skills that are unique to both games meaning that those who have either factions or prophecies will not have as many skills available as those who have both.

The world of Cantha in Factions features a smaller map, but one which is action packed and largely designed for level 20 characters. With many large mobs in a small area the game seems to be action packed and I'll admit I enjoy this feel.

As well as access to high end PvE areas like Underworld and Fissure of Woe which are available to Canthan characters, Factions features 2 elite missions for a group of 12 PvE Characters (I'm still yet to try this although my Guildies tell me it is insane and a lot of fun although time consuming with 3-4 hour runs).

There are also 5 challenge missions where PvE characters fight for a place on the daily, monthly and all time leaderboards.

PvPers haven't been left out either with new Guild Halls, new Random and Team Arena maps available and a whole new version of PvP in the Alliance Battles which are fought between two teams of 12 for faction rewards which can be used to help your Guild/Alliance to take control of a town.

As I said before I believe it difficult to straight out talk about the differences. For me it's an expansion and a bloody good one at that and worth it for the new armour skins if nothing else!
